Position Overview: At the GTP Parts Production Line in Towanda Pennsylvania the position involves managing all engineering and development activities for tungsten heavy alloy components and other refractory metals. The role ensures that manufacturing operations perform within budget meet forecasted sales and scheduled shipments conform to all safety and environmental regulations and produce products that meet established quality standards and customer expectations. Additionally the position leads research and development efforts for new products and processes aiming to improve the overall costefficiency of current products and processes to increase sales and profitability. This includes generating ideas researching established and new technologies and exploring new applications for GTPs products. The role requires expertise in various fields including metallurgy and involves communicating results both orally and in written form while interacting with manufacturing personnel customers subordinates peers and upperlevel management.

Responsibilities:

  • Team Management and Mentorship Mentor and manage a team including Engineering Scientists and Quality Assurance. Supervise junior staff and collaborate with various functions to achieve common goals.
  • Safety and Compliance Ensure safe operating procedures and environmental compliance. Participate in relevant certifications and support regulatory requirements.
  • Process Improvement and Problem Solving Lead efforts in process/equipment problemsolving and improvement. Implement cost reductions and maintain effective costreduction programs.
  • Technical Assistance and Customer Support Provide technical assistance and problemsolving support to sales representatives and customers. Collaborate with various departments to achieve company goals.
  • Development of New Products Manage development portfolio including research and experimental development. Oversee pilot and smallscale lines for product development and transfer to mass production. Generate ideas for new products and cost reductions.

Preferred Education and Experience:

  • Bachelor of Science Degree in Engineering Metallurgy Material Science or Chemistry. A PhD or Master of Science degree in the relevant field is preferred.
  • A Master of Science or PhD degree with at least 3 to 5 years of leadership experience in Powder Metallurgy Tungsten Molybdenum or Refractory Metal Production. Alternatively a bachelors degree with a minimum of 710 years of experience in the same fields.
  • Demonstrated success in process/project engineering and/or research and development projects. Prior position of Engineering Manager and/or Research and Development Manager (preferred). Strong engineering background with manufacturing experience
  • Strong leadership and strong problemsolving skills. Ability to lead and participate in a highly collaborative and fastpaced environment. Demonstrated success as a manager and leader is essential. Strong communication skills organization and time management.
  • Computer skills especially with SAP WORD EXCEL statistical software. Six Sigma
